Find the value of BCF angle.​

Answer:

triangleBFCBis an isosceles triangle

angleBFC=90°

angle FBC and angle BCF are equal

let angle FBC=x,angleBCF=x

the sum of angles in a triangle=180°

90+x+x=180°

90+2x=180

2x=180-90

2x=90

divide both sides by 2

2x÷2=90÷2

x=45°
